Backend/java

예제를 통한 생성자의 이해

IT grow. 2018. 8. 7. 21:09
반응형
package day07;
public class P302 {
public static void main(String[] args) {
BlockTest b = new BlockTest(); //각각 BlockTest에 대한 인스턴스를 생성함.
BlockTest b2 = new BlockTest();
BlockTest b3 = new BlockTest();
BlockTest b4 = new BlockTest();
}
}
class BlockTest {
static
{
System.out.println(" static {} 초기화");
}
{
System.out.println(" {} 초기화"); // Default가 생략된 형태.
}
public BlockTest() {
System.out.println("BlockTest() 생성자 수행"); // 생성자는 여러개 이지만 공통으로 포함된 {}초기화 는 공동으로 출력을 한다 .
}
}


반응형